Fiscal Deficit Surpasses Full-Year Target

According to the official data released by the Controller General of Accounts (CGA), the fiscal deficit of union government for April-February 2017 came in at ₹6.05 lakh crore, which is 113.4 per cent of the full year target of ₹5.34 lakh crore.

For the current fiscal, the Centre had marked the fiscal deficit target at ₹5.34 lakh crore, lower than the revised estimate of ₹5.35 lakh crore for 2015-16.

Meanwhile, revenue deficit for April-February 2017 came in at ₹4.44 lakh crore, reflecting 142.8 per cent of the targeted ₹3,10,998 crore for 2015-16.

At the same stage last fiscal, the Centre’s revenue deficit was 114.4 per cent of the Budget estimate.

Net tax revenue for April-February 2017 stood at ₹8.85 lakh crore, about 81.3 per cent of the estimates.
